Home & Gym Workouts Built Around You

Your workout plan should match the space and equipment you actually have. A program built for a full gym is not helpful if you only have dumbbells at home, and a bodyweight-only routine may not be enough if your goal is serious strength progression.

Neura can help create a workout plan based on equipment, including options for:


  • Full gym access

  • Dumbbells

  • Resistance bands

  • Kettlebells

  • Bodyweight training

  • Cardio machines

  • Home workout setups

  • Minimal equipment routines


If you want to create a workout plan based on equipment, Neura can help match your exercises to what is available while still keeping your goals in focus. 

For example, a muscle-building plan may use dumbbell rows, goblet squats, Romanian deadlifts, and push-up variations at home, while a gym version may include machines, barbells, cables, and heavier progressive overload.

This makes your plan easier to follow because it is built around your real environment, not an idealized one.


AI-Powered Diet and Meal Plans

Fitness progress is not only about workouts. Your diet affects energy, recovery, muscle growth, fat loss, endurance, and consistency.

Neura can help align your nutrition with your training goal. If you want to build muscle, your plan may focus on protein consistency, enough calories, and meal timing around workouts. If your goal is fat loss, Neura can generate a meal plan from the ground up that emphasizes a sustainable calorie deficit, high-satiety meals, and better routine consistency.

This is especially useful if you want a more complete approach than a basic workout app. Instead of separating your exercise and nutrition, Neura helps you understand how your meals, energy, sleep, and recovery support your fitness plan.


All Your Fitness Metrics in One Place

One of the biggest problems with fitness tracking is that your data often lives in different apps. Your workouts may be in one place, your sleep in another, your nutrition somewhere else, and your recovery data inside your wearable app.

Neura brings those signals together so your plan can become more informed over time.

For example, an adaptive workout plan based on the previous day’s recovery can help you train smarter when your body is under stress. If your sleep was poor, your HRV dropped, or your activity was unusually high, Neura can help adjust your next session instead of pushing you through a rigid plan.
